www.ProFTPD.de

ProFTPD => ProFTPD - Deutsch => Thema gestartet von: memax am 28. November 2006, 00:32:28



Titel: Logging KOMPLETT ausschalten
Beitrag von: memax am 28. November 2006, 00:32:28
Hi Jungs!

Ich habe folgendes Problem:
Ich möchte alle Logs und alle Systemnachrichten (syslog) die von proftpd ausgehen abschalten. Es soll weder in der Console noch in irgendwelche Logs irgendetwas von proftpd stehen.
In meiner Config habe ich alle Logwerte auf "none" gesetzt. Trotzdem wird z.B. die Datei "xferlog" weiterhin mit Daten gefüllt.
Auch stehen in /var/log/{auth.log, debug, syslog} weitere (debug)logeinträge von proftpd.
Habe schon versucht, proftpd mit diversen Parametern (-n, -q..) zu starten... nichts.
Im Moment läuft er also weiter über init.d.
Bug oder bin ich zu plöd?

proftpd.conf
http://paste.debian.net/17405 (http://paste.debian.net/17405)


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: stonki am 28. November 2006, 11:35:17
TransferLog NONE
WtmpLog off
SystemLog NONE

und dann schau mal ob noch welche übrig bleiben


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: VolGas am 28. November 2006, 15:23:51
Wenn Der Vorschlag von Stonki alleine immer noch nicht reichen sollte, könntest Du vielleicht
den Start des ProFTPD in etwa so definieren: "/pfad/zu/bin/proftpd 2>&1 > /dev/null"

Das leitet sämtliche Ausgaben des ProFTPD ins allseits bekannte Nichts...
Vielleicht hilft das, dann aber endgültig!

mfg.
  VolGas


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: memax am 28. November 2006, 18:30:06
TransferLog none
SystemLog none
WtmpLog none
QuotaLog none
DebugLevel 0
ExtendedLog /dev/null none

hatte ich schon in der cfg. Ich glaub zwar nicht, dass das case sensitiv ist. aber ich probiers mal. danke soweit.


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: memax am 28. November 2006, 18:43:49
ich muss euch beide leider enttäuschen. weder das eine noch das andere hilft.

debian 4.0
ProFTPD Version 1.3.0

/# proftpd -l
Compiled-in modules:
  mod_core.c
  mod_xfer.c
  mod_auth_unix.c
  mod_auth_file.c
  mod_auth.c
  mod_ls.c
  mod_log.c
  mod_site.c
  mod_delay.c
  mod_dso.c
  mod_auth_pam.c
  mod_readme.c
  mod_cap.c
  mod_ctrls.c



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: stonki am 28. November 2006, 19:01:42
das versteh ich nicht. Wird die richtige config gelesen ? ggf. mal mit -nd5 aufrufen, ob die Befehle geparst werden


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: memax am 28. November 2006, 19:11:16
ja. wird alles sauber eingelesen.


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: VolGas am 05. Dezember 2006, 07:26:12
Ich bin gerade eben darauf gekommen: versuche mal den ProFTPD mit den Parametern "-nq"
zu starten. Das schaltet den "daemon mode" aus und das "q" sorgt für die gewünschte Stille.
Ob dann der ProFTPD noch mehrere Instanzen (für jeden User eine) von sich erzeugt oder ob
es sonstige Nebeneffekte gibt, weiß ich nicht. Einfach einmal ausprobieren...

mfg.
  VolGas


Titel: Re: Logging KOMPLETT ausschalten
Beitrag von: memax am 05. Dezember 2006, 13:47:52
Habe schon versucht, proftpd mit diversen Parametern (-n, -q..) zu starten... nichts.

habe das problem jetzt mit
TransferLog /dev/null none
gelöst